Workshop PIDs for physical objects

The DFG-funded project PID Network Germany is organising a workshop in which various areas of application of PIDs for physical objects such as samples or artefacts will be introduced through informative presentations. Various experiences will be discussed in terms of their challenges and possible solutions.

This workshop will feature informative presentations followed by an interactive, in-person discussion.
For those who are unable to attend in person, we are happy to provide online access to the presentations.

Workshop on PIDs for Physical Objects – Documentation Now Available

On February 20, 2025, the project PID Network Deutschland organized a successful hybrid workshop at GFZ Helmholtz-Zentrum für Geoforschung, bringing together researchers, practitioners, and stakeholders to discuss the future of persistent identifiers (PIDs) for physical objects like samples and artefacts.:seedling: :volcano: :globe_showing_asia_australia: :petri_dish: :test_tube:

Highlights

  • Different use cases and success stories from IGSNs and other standards demonstrating best practices.
  • Challenges in PID implementation
  • Exchange format to address a national PID roadmap
  • Emphasis on early PID assignment, standardized metadata, community collaboration, and sustainable funding.

Documentation & Summary

The detailed documentation of presentations and exchange formats—including insights from World Café discussions—are now published.
